+prefix_ senf::PacketInterpreterBase::factory_t senf::SNDUPacketType::nextPacketType(packet p)
+{
+    if (p.data().size() < 8)
+        return no_factory();
+    PkReg_Entry const * e;
+    if (p->type() < 1536)
+        e = PacketRegistry<senf::ULEExtHeaderTypes>::lookup( p->type(), nothrow );
+    else
+        e = PacketRegistry<senf::EtherTypes>::lookup( 0x86dd, nothrow );
+    return e ? e->factory() : no_factory();
+}
+
+prefix_ senf::PacketInterpreterBase::optional_range 
+senf::SNDUPacketType::nextPacketRange(packet p) 
+{
+    if (p.data().size() < 8)
+        return no_range();
+    
+    size_type sz = 2 + 2;  // D-Bit + 15 bits length + 16 bits type field
+    if (! p->d_bit() )
+        sz += 6;  // + 6 Byte NPA destination address
+    return range(
+            boost::next(p.data().begin(), sz),
+            boost::prior(p.data().end(), 4));  // - 32 bits crc
+}
